Analyse Competitors
Competitor analysis is crucial for any e-commerce business owner or beginner seller looking to make an Amazon profit. This will allow you to see what strategies your competitors use to succeed, and also how to copy them.
To conduct a thorough Amazon competitor analysis, you need to collect all the available information about your competitors. This includes the product listing, reviews as well as questions and answers.
It's also important to research keywords. This allows you to identify the keywords your competitors are using to rank high.
This is a great tool to improve your SEO efforts and get ahead of the rest! It is important to invest in a competitive keyword tool that will track your competitors' keywords and help you choose which terms to focus on.
You can use your Amazon competitor analysis to find weaknesses in their strategies. It will give you something to work for and inspire you to do better.
Product Listing Optimization
Amazon product listing optimization involves optimizing your product detail pages so that they rank well on Amazon's search engine. Although this is an intensive process that can seem overwhelming for sellers new to Amazon, it's vital to ensure your product's availability on Amazon.

Optimized Amazon product listings will make you a successful seller of private label products, retail arbitrage products, or unique bundles. It is crucial to optimize your product description and copy. Also, make sure you include relevant keywords that are easily searchable on Amazon.
Amazon's algorithm places high-quality product listings on the first page of search results. This is because many buyers choose to start their search at the top of the first page, so giving your product a prime stage on Amazon can help you increase sales.
Link Building
Link building is an important aspect of SEO. It involves building a network of links to a page to improve its search engine ranking and authority.
As a rule, links that come from high-authority sources will be more valuable than those coming from low-quality sites. Google uses these hyperlinks to evaluate a site’s popularity or authority in its niche. So it's important that you get as many from trusted sources as possible.
It is important to create quality content that people want to share. This is one of the best ways you can build links. This is done by writing a blog post on a topic that interests you and sharing it via social media.
In addition to this, you can also use email marketing to reach out to content creators and websites with large followings who have a potential to link back to your content. Phishing scams can be dangerous. Phishing scams involve hackers posing as reputable companies to trick consumers into handing over their financial information. Phishers often create emails that look like they come from banks or retailers, encouraging users to log in and update their account information. The hacker can access your finances once you have given your personal information. Hackers could even take over your bank accounts or transfer funds from one account to another.
